KBR awarded engineering design deal for BP FPSO project in UK

KBR said it received a letter of award from Hyundai Heavy Industries Co. to perform engineering design and procurement support for the BP Quad 204 floating production storage and offload (FPSO) project to be located west of Shetland Isles in UK waters.

Foster Wheeler wins supply deals in Spain for solar steam generators

Foster Wheeler has been awarded contracts to supply solar steam generator systems to two separate solar projects in Spain. The company has received full notices to proceed on both contracts.

KBR to conduct engineering study for BP North Sea platform work

KBR was awarded a contract by BP to execute pre-front-end engineering and design (pre-FEED) engineering studies for the Hod re-development (HRD) project, operating on behalf of BP and HESS NORGE AS.

Foster Wheeler awarded EPCm contract for Engen South Africa pipeline project

Foster Wheeler has been awarded a contract by Engen Petroleum for engineering, procurement and construction management (EPCm) services for Engen’s new multi-products pipeline feeder lines and infrastructure project at the company’s Durban refinery in South Africa.

Malaysian engineers seek technical forums - poll

A recent survey of Malaysia based chemical engineers showed a strong demand for additional technical activities in the country. The poll, conducted by the Institution of Chemical Engineers (IChemE), was commissioned to gain a deeper understanding of the needs of the Malaysian chemical and process engineering community, the group said.

Zeon Chemicals picks KBR for construction of nitrile rubber expansion in Texas

KBR was awarded a contract by Zeon Chemicals to provide construction management and construction services for its nitrile rubber plant expansion project in Pasadena, Texas.

KBR wins pre-FEED for Anadarko LNG plant in Africa

KBR was awarded a contract by Anadarko Mozambique to perform a pre-front-end-engineering and design (pre-FEED) study for a prospective liquefied natural gas (LNG) plant in Mozambique, Africa.

Anadarko picks Technip to engineer Gulf oil project

Anadarko Petroleum has issued a letter of intent to France-based Technip for the engineering, construction and transport of a 23,000 ton Truss Spar hull for their Lucius field development. This field is located in approximately 7,100 feet (2,165 meters) of water in the US Gulf of Mexico.

CB&I to license, engineer delayed coking unit at Lukoil refinery in Russia

CB&I company Lummus Technology has been awarded a contract from Lukoil for the license and basic engineering of a grassroots delayed coking unit.

Technip wins design deal for Qatargas refinery expansion

Technip has won the design contract for a capacity-doubling expansion of Qatargas’ Laffan condensate refinery, officials said on Friday. France-based Technip will design facilities to raise output to 292,000 bpd, up from 146,000 bpd. The value of the front-end engineering and design deal was not disclosed.
